Castell-y-Bere photo, Castell-y-Bere

Perhaps the most beautifully situated native Welsh castle, Castell-y-Bere stands atop a wooded hill rising up from the floor of the Dysynni valley inland off Tywyn. It was erected by Llewelyn the Great in 1221, and captured by Edward I in 1283. The location is simply stunning.
